What is defined as a complex group of interdependent positions
that, together, perform a social role and reproduce themselves
over time?


A. a social institution
B. a triad
C. a nation
D. a culture - ANSWER-A. a social institution

Which of the following is an example of using one's sociological
imagination?


A. being comfortable in unfamiliar surroundings, such as
visiting a new friend's house
B. creating different hypotheses to explain an individual's
behavior when you see that person acting strangely in public
C. creating a story to explain unfamiliar social customs when
you are traveling in a new country
D. understanding that the divorce of one's parents is part of a
larger societal trend toward marriage dissolution - ANSWER-D.
understanding that the divorce of one's parents is part of a larger
societal trend toward marriage dissolution

A researcher observes that most teens entering a café choose to
sit near other occupied tables, whereas most retirees choose a
table that is farther away from other customers. The researcher
then theorizes that youth like to feel that they are part of a larger
group of people, whereas the elderly are more comfortable being
alone. This is an example of which kind of research approach?


A. deductive reasoning
B. inductive reasoning
C. quantitative research
D. a case study - ANSWER-B. inductive reasoning


A thermometer that consistently gives readings that are five
degrees cooler than the actual temperature is


A. valid but not reliable.
B. reliable but not valid.
C. neither reliable nor valid.
D. both reliable and valid. - ANSWER-B. reliable but not valid.
